Microtica’s mission is to help teams get more done with less. It has 3 main modules: Developer Portal, Control Centre and Cloud Waste Manager. Through the Developer Portal UI, devs can access a library of battle-tested components, create and replicate Cloud environments and deploy apps through self-service. While deploying docker images on kubernetes pods I must say Codefresh helped me a lot. It has made my work easy as an Automation tool. I can setup a simple pipelines to automate my build for kubernetes. but for more complex pipelines Codefresh need some improvement

Pros
Octopus Deploy
  • Continuous Integration and Continuous Development. we can setup jobs that automatically triggered when there is any changes in code and starts building up the build images automatically and then pushing images to Container Registry
  • We can involve Version control system like github, bitbucket, gitlab etc for integration of Codefresh with our code stored in these Version control systems.
  • On the failure of any jobs/pipeline Codefresh can also send Notification on our email.
